Juliana Olliff is a fiber artist based in Bozeman, MT. Although she has been making art since she was young, she discovered her love for textiles during undergrad.
Juliana grew up in Yellowstone National Park before moving to Bozeman, MT. She attended Colorado College (CC) in Colorado Springs, CO for her undergraduate degree. During her time at CC, Juliana was very lucky to learn her weaving skills under the tutelage of Jeanne Steiner. Juliana taught Introductory Weaving courses to other students at CC and was able to hone her craft while teaching. After undergraduate, she bounced between Maine and Seattle, mostly focusing on learning traditional Aran and Fisherman knitting skills. She finally landed back in Bozeman and is very happy to have a permanent place to work with her Schadt floor loom.
Juliana takes a lot of inspiration for color and design from outdoor spaces and likes her work to reflect natural areas around her. Her current project is learning to dye her fibers using natural ingredients gathered from the Gallatin Valley area.
